## Runbook: GridWeave crossword generator — restart procedure

Before restarting the GridWeave solver pool, drain the puzzle queue and confirm no generation jobs are mid-fill; killing a job during theme-entry placement can corrupt the dictionary cache. Always restart workers one at a time, waiting for each health probe to pass. After restart, verify the seed rotation log advances. The worker reads its runtime settings at boot, reproduced here for reference.

settings of fajog-hahif:
[sorax]
port = 7000
region = upper-2
host = sorax.nelvroworks.corp
timeout_ms = 3000
retries = 4

### Handover: SQL lint rules

For the release manager: I'm handing the SQL linting setup for Tablewright over to Marek. The ruleset blocks unqualified deletes, enforces snake_case identifiers, and flags missing migration headers. CI fails hard on violations as of this cycle, so expect a few noisy first builds. The linter reads its settings from the values below.

config for tagaf-bawif:
[norok]
host = norok.ordinworks.local
user = norok_svc
database = norok_prod

**Q: Why did my request get a 429 from the Tollgate gateway?**

Tollgate enforces per-service token buckets: 200 requests/minute default, bursts up to 50. Limits are keyed on the calling service identity, not IP. If you're reviewing code that retries on 429, check it honors the Retry-After header and backs off exponentially — hammering the gateway triggers a temporary ban. Custom limits require a quota entry in the gateway config repo, approved by the platform team. For quota increases or disputes, email the gateway owners at the address below.

escalation mailbox, fahaf-bajep: druael@lumiccorp.internal

**Q: Does the Reportico builder guarantee stable sorting when my plugin supplies a custom comparator?**

Yes, with one caveat. The core grid uses a stable merge sort, so rows with equal keys retain their original insertion order. However, if your plugin registers a post-sort transform, stability is only preserved when the transform is order-preserving. Plugins targeting API level 4 or earlier fall back to an unstable quicksort path, so please pin level 5 in your manifest. If you observe reordering of tied rows, send us a minimal reproduction.

alerts address for yaduf-bawef: sileth@plorvacloud.corp